Докер не запускается

Я установил Docker, но не могу его запустить. Я также установил Docker Engine и Docker, но ни один из них не работает

[email protected]:~/hb-productupload/docker/dev$ systemctl status docker.service
● docker.service - Docker Application Container Engine
   Loaded: loaded (/lib/systemd/system/docker.service; enabled; vendor preset: enabled)
   Active: failed (Result: exit-code) since Sal 2016-09-20 11:19:24 EEST; 1min 38s ago
     Docs: https://docs.docker.com
  Process: 4905 ExecStart=/usr/bin/dockerd -H fd:// (code=exited, status=1/FAILURE)
 Main PID: 4905 (code=exited, status=1/FAILURE)

Eyl 20 11:19:24 vegan systemd[1]: Starting Docker Application Container Engine...
Eyl 20 11:19:24 vegan dockerd[4905]: time="2016-09-20T11:19:24.023531856+03:00" level=fatal msg="Error starting daemon: pi
Eyl 20 11:19:24 vegan systemd[1]: docker.service: Main process exited, code=exited, status=1/FAILURE
Eyl 20 11:19:24 vegan systemd[1]: Failed to start Docker Application Container Engine.
Eyl 20 11:19:24 vegan systemd[1]: docker.service: Unit entered failed state.
Eyl 20 11:19:24 vegan systemd[1]: docker.service: Failed with result 'exit-code'.

[email protected]:~/hb-productupload/docker/dev$ docker ps
Cannot connect to the Docker daemon. Is the docker daemon running on this host?
c

Я на 16.04 убунту

2 ответа

Перезапустите сервис докера -

sudo systemctl restart docker

Поделиться выводом команды ниже -

sudo journalctl -xe

Проверьте журналы и также посмотрите последний комментарий по ссылке ниже, вы можете найти что-то похожее на уже сообщенные проблемы с ошибкой демона Docker.
https://github.com/moby/moby/issues/25913

Запустите все команды docker от имени пользователя root или добавьте свою группу пользователей с группой пользователей docker.

Сначала попробуйте запустить docker с пользователем root или использовать sudo, если все работает, добавьте своего пользователя в группу docker, используя sudo usermod -aG docker $USER команда.

У меня была такая же проблема после установки, и согласно syslog проблема заключалась в том, что докеру не удалось инициализировать сетевой контроллер:

May 14 18:40:42 <hostname> dockerd[24866]:
time="2020-05-14T18:40:42.211829609+02:00" level=info 
msg="stopping event stream following graceful shutdown"
error="<nil>" module=libcontainerd namespace=moby

May 14 18:40:42 <hostname> dockerd[24866]: failed to start daemon:
Error initializing network controller: list bridge addresses failed:
PredefinedLocalScopeDefaultNetworks List:
[<list of ip's>]: no available network

Решением было просто перезагрузить мой компьютер.

Другие вопросы по тегам